Lesson learned

The next morning I was filled with mixed feelings. I was still angry and upset with myself but I was also excited about Oliver teaching me.

Oliver was a skilled swordsman that my father had found in a distant land on one of his journeys. I remember him coming to me when I was younger and telling me that he had found the perfect person to guard his world. Ever since that day, Oliver had been my trusted guard.

The quiet knock on my door brought my attention back to reality.

"Enter." I say loudly.

"Good morning, your highness." Oliver enters with a smile. He wasn't dressed in his usual armor but rather a more relaxed attire.

"Good morning." I set my book down and rise from my chair.

"We have only a few hours until the Queen arises for the day so it's best that we get started immediately." He locks my bedroom door snd reveals two sparring swords.

"You of all people should know that she couldn't be bothered to check on me." I take a sword.

"Widen your stance." He taps my feet with his sword lightly. I do as I'm instructed and watch as he matches my stance.

"The key to sword fighting isn't strength, it's focus and agility. You have to be able to dodge a blow before you're able to do anything else." He raised his sword and I followed suit.

"Isn't that the whole point? Just dodging and staying alive?" I asked.

"That's half of it, yes. The other half is to anticipate what your opponent is thinking." He hits my side with the sword causing me to cry out.

"Stay focused on my sword, your highness. Watch my movements and block where I strike. If this were a real sword you would already be dead." He smirks.

This went on for a while before I eventually started to block his strikes.

"You learned quickly to block a strike from a sword but you must not forget that some people will not fight honorably." He knocks the sword out of my hand and hits me in the stomach with the handle of his.

"A little warning would've been nice." I grasp my stomach in pain.

"There will be no warnings in a real fight." He says.

"I could have you executed for that, you know?" I smirk as the pain subsides.

"Yes but who would teach you then?" He goes in for another blow but I move out of the way.

"Good! Keep that up." He strikes again.

It felt more like dancing than it did fighting. It was almost more natural to me than actually holding the sword itself.

"The way you move with such grace while dodging the blade is mesmerizing." While he was distracted I took the opportunity to attack; kicking his sword out of his hand and bringing him to the ground under me.

"How did you do that?" He looks up at me bewildered.

"You were distracted." I smile. He pushes me off of him hard before climbing on top of me and pinning me down.

I gasp in surprise as an unfamiliar spark rushes through my body.

"Never celebrate too early, your highness." He pins me down harder as I try to move.
